00:00:02
Trucker's Hitch the first step is to
00:00:04
take the end of the rope and secure it
00:00:06
to an anchor point on one side of
00:00:09
whatever you're tying down
00:00:11
you can use any knot for this but I
00:00:14
prefer a bowl and knot it is easy to
00:00:16
untie and very secure
00:00:19
I will leave a link in the description
00:00:21
on how to tie a bowline knot
00:00:25
now pull the end of the Rope over the
00:00:28
top of whatever you're tying down
00:00:31
next grab the rope with both hands up
00:00:35
towards the top of the item that you are
00:00:37
tying down
00:00:39
now with your lower hand
00:00:41
create a counterclockwise Loop in the
00:00:43
Rope
00:00:51
next create a bite in the line below
00:00:53
your Loop
00:00:55
then run the bite up through the loop to
00:00:58
create a slip knot
00:01:04
now take the end of the line and run it
00:01:07
around your second Anchor Point
00:01:09
and up through the loop in your slip
00:01:12
knot
00:01:16
then pull through some line and run it
00:01:19
up through the loop one more time
00:01:25
now just pull on the end of the line to
00:01:28
tighten up the Rope as much as needed
00:01:31
by running the line through the slip
00:01:33
knot twice you create enough friction
00:01:36
that the Rope won't slip back through
00:01:39
the loop as you are cinching the knot
00:01:41
down
00:01:42
now lock the knot in place by creating a
00:01:46
bite in the line
00:01:47
and laying it over the line where your
00:01:50
Loop is
00:01:52
then run the bite up through the small
00:01:54
hole that you just created
00:01:57
and tighten the knot by pulling up on
00:01:59
the bite
00:02:01
if you were tying something down that is
00:02:03
very heavy I recommend using a more
00:02:06
binding knot to lock the Trucker's Hitch
00:02:08
in place
00:02:10
to release the knot simply pull on the
00:02:13
end of the line
00:02:14
then run the end of the line down
00:02:17
through your slip knot Loop
00:02:19
and pull on the end of the line again
00:02:26
your slip knot will also easily Come
00:02:29
Undone
00:02:30
by pulling on opposite sides of the knot

question iconHow do I play and download streaming video?arrow icon

    For this purpose you need VLC-player, which can be downloaded for free from the official website https://www.videolan.org/vlc/.

    How to play streaming video through VLC player:

    • in video formats, hover your mouse over "Streaming Video**";
    • right-click on "Copy link";
    • open VLC-player;
    • select Media - Open Network Stream - Network in the menu;
    • paste the copied link into the input field;
    • click "Play".

    To download streaming video via VLC player, you need to convert it:

    • copy the video address (URL);
    • select "Open Network Stream" in the "Media" item of VLC player and paste the link to the video into the input field;
    • click on the arrow on the "Play" button and select "Convert" in the list;
    • select "Video - H.264 + MP3 (MP4)" in the "Profile" line;
    • click the "Browse" button to select a folder to save the converted video and click the "Start" button;
    • conversion speed depends on the resolution and duration of the video.

    Warning: this download method no longer works with most YouTube videos.
